SLR Film Development Project

Sligo, Leitrim and Roscommon County Councils work together to support filmmakers and enable the film sector in the region to grow and develop.​ Each of the three local authorities involved recognise the value of film as an artform and the contribution that film can make to the region - socially, culturally and economically. In adopting a regional approach, we recognise that we can achieve a lot more by harnessing the capacity, resources and energy of agencies and practitioners of all three counties. Further information about the project can be found on www.slrfilm.ie

Creative Heartlands

The Creative Heartlands project was established across Leitrim, Sligo and Roscommon in 2019 to strengthen economic growth and sustain existing enterprises in the creative sector. The project is managed by the Leitrim Design House in partnership with Leitrim, Sligo and Roscommon County Councils. In 2020 funding was received from Enterprise Ireland, under the Regional Enterprise Development Fund. This 3-year project was developed by the Arts Offices and Local Enterprise Offices to focus on growing and sustaining existing enterprises in the film sector and in the design and digital fabrication sector. The project aims to build on the existing structures and infrastructure in the region to sustain and grow the creative sector across the three counties.

Under the Project investment has been made in world class shooting and editing equipment. This equipment is available for use by practitioners throughout the region. Its function is to promote and develop the region’s screen productions (encompassing all media output including Film, Television, Animation, Educational, Commercial etc). There are also three edit suites available, one each in The Glens Centre Manorhamilton, Sligo Northside Community Centre and King House, Boyle.
